We report a case with infective endocarditis (IE) due to Cardiobacterium valvarum . The patient was a 57-year-old male, who was referred to our hospital based on suspected IE detected by transthoracic echocardiography at a neighbourhood clinic. Three sets of blood cultures obtained on admission yielded positive results, and revealed rather slender and linear Gram-negative bacilli with a rosette formation that dyed minimally, with a pale white appearance. Although no isolates were identified by conventional methods, C. valvarum was ultimately identified by 16 S ribosomal RNA genotyping. HACEK group strains are difficult to identify by conventional methods. Therefore, if Gram-negative bacilli are isolated from IE patients, 16 S ribosomal RNA genotyping will be necessary. Furthermore, IE due to C. valvarum is very rare. We thus discuss our case in comparison with previous reports.

Introduction. We herein describe a case with a neck abscess due to non-typhoidal Salmonella (NTS). NTS habitually reside in our environment and colonize all animals including mammals. Colonizations of pigs, chickens, cows and sheep are important because food poisoning episodes in human are often associated with meat. Extra-intestinal infection due to NTS has numerous presentations and complications, with aortic aneurysms being common. Case presentation. A 26-year-old Japanese male complaining of left-sided neck swelling was referred to our hospital for a suspected deep neck abscess. An enhanced computed tomography scan of the neck revealed a low density lesion in the left-sided deep neck area, and consequently the patient underwent urgent incision and drainage. After this urgent operation, Salmonella Choleraesuis was isolated from a greyish-white abscess. The patient ultimately recovered with antimicrobial administration, though re-incision for lymphadenectomy was necessary. The neck abscess may have developed because he had eaten raw meat. Furthermore, untreated diabetes mellitus was diagnosed at presentation. Conclusion.Salmonella enterica serovar Choleraesuis infections are rare in Japan. NTS are generally recognized as important pathogens in food poisoning globally, and attention is required to avoid the development of extra-intestinal infections. In Japan, the increasing lifestyle diversity in recent years highlights the importance of recognizing rare infections.

A 79-year-old man with a 3-month history of lymphedema of the lower limbs, and diabetes mellitus, was admitted to our hospital for suspected deep venous thrombosis. Several hours after admission, leg pain and purpura-like skin color appeared. On the 2nd hospital day, he was referred to our department for possible acute occlusive peripheral artery disease (PAD) and skin necrosis with blisters; however, computed tomography with contrast showed no occlusive lesions. He had already developed shock and necrotizing deep soft-tissue infections of the left lower leg. Laboratory findings revealed renal dysfunction and coagulation system collapse. Soon after PAD was ruled out, clinical findings suggested necrotizing deep soft-tissue infections, shock state, disseminated intravascular coagulation, and multiple organ failure. These symptoms led to a high suspicion of the well-recognized streptococcal toxic shock syndrome (STSS). With a high suspicion of STSS, we detected Group G ß-hemolytic streptococci (GGS) from samples aspirated from the leg bullae, and the species was identified as Streptococcus dysgalactiae subsp. equisimilis (SDSE) by 16S-ribosomal RNA sequencing. However, unfortunately, surgical debridement was impossible due to the broad area of skin change. Despite adequate antimicrobial therapy and intensive care, the patient died on the 3rd hospital day. The M-protein gene (emm) typing of the isolated SDSE was revealed to be stG6792. This type of SDSE is the most frequent cause of STSS due to GGS in Japan. We consider it to be crucial to rapidly distinguish STSS from acute occlusive PAD to achieve life-saving interventions in patients with severe soft-tissue infections.
